Condensed Live Stream from October 26, 2023 where I did a demo of a combat encounter from D&D 4e. The encounter was the first encounter from the D&D 4e Essentials RedBox Starter Set..
The characters we used were from the Quick Start rules provided with Keep on the Shadowfell. You can download the ones I used in the stream from my website.
Playing through the encounter, there were a couple things that jumped out at me.
Opportunity Attacks
I will need to look into this further. The rule for Opportunity Attacks indicates that you give up such an attack anytime you leave a square adjacent to an enemy. I am used to the rule reading that you give up an attack when you move out of a threatened area.
If you give up an opportunity attack just by changing positions around an enemy, then that makes combat movement much more challenging. Maybe that is intention. I will have this sorted out before the next encounter.
Speed
I think the game moved fairly quickly. Granted we consumed the entire live stream with the single encounter, but we spent a lot of time talking about the rules and providing context for the decisions. We were moving much slower than a real game.
In the condensed version, the combat itself took about 15 minutes. That is about what I would expect for an encounter of this level. If the players are prepared, there is no reason that 4e combat needs to be any longer than other editions.
